Logic-level automotive trench MOSFETs

International Rectifier (IR) has introduced five new logic-level trench HEXFET power MOSFETs. The devices are based on a fabrication process that combines minimum device on-resistance with lower temperature coefficient and the avalanche capability required by the harsh automotive environment. As a result, says the manufacturer, in many applications they can enable a shift from larger-packaged devices such as D2Pak to smaller D-Pak devices, reducing power dissipation and system size.
These devices have all the features of IR's standard gate trench devices and can meet gate drive requirements down to 4,5 V. The family's gate drive capabilities allow the devices to simplify power management integration into microprocessor-controlled circuits in next-generation body electronics such as door modules, window lifts and lighting. Under-the-hood applications include electrical power steering (EPS), brush and brushless DC motor control and anti-lock brake systems (ABS).
IR has improved on efficiency, switching performance, ruggedness and lower gate charge for high-power automotive applications with these MOSFETs. All devices are Q101-qualified and rated for both single-pulse and repetitive avalanche up to the maximum junction temperature of 175°C.
